I just replaced mine and its a fairly simple job. Your local auto factors can supply them for ~€25 and it takes an hour or so to get them on. You need a balljoint splitter to get the track rod ends (carefully) off the hubs and you need fresh grease for the elbows that the gaiters go over but it's not rocket science.
